1. Murphy River Walk

Murphy River Walk is a vibrant greenway that winds through the picturesque town of Murphy. It follows the Valley River and the Hiwassee River. The trail is about 4 miles long and offers a serene escape into nature. Visitors can stroll along paths that mix paved areas with rustic boardwalks.
A leisurely walk brings you to a historic railway trestle and a charming covered bridge—a perfect spot for photos or a quiet moment. Along the route, the Confluence Loop showcases where the rivers meet and flow into Hiwassee Reservoir. Adventurers can enjoy canoe trails, while those on foot will find plenty of spots to sit and unwind in this tranquil setting.
